New England Small College Athletic Conference

The New England Small College Athletic Conference (NESCAC) is an athletic conference which competes in the NCAA's Divison III. Member teams are located in New England.

Member teams

Member teams compete in cross country[?], field hockey, golf, soccer, volleyball, basketball, ice hockey, swimming and diving, baseball, lacrosse, rowing, softball, tennis and track and field.
